I agree we should have a reason to level the blacksmith up to 10. I disagree with the idea of adding more resources, since it's a blacksmith, the bonus should be related to artifacts. Maybe something like this: With a level 10 blacksmith, permanent artifacts lose durability 10% slower. Or a way to repair a small portion of damage but only if the blacksmith is level 10.
Also maybe the level of the crafted artifacts should be tied to the level of the blacksmith. (Only the Poisoned Arrows right now require a blacksmith of level 3)
Another thing, maybe only with a level 10 blacksmith, it would possible to salvage some raw materials from existing artifacts.